How they compare
Germany currently reports 71,271 1000 USD against 59,582 1000 USD in Iraq, a difference of 11,689 1000 USD.
That makes Germany's figure about 1.2 times Iraq's.
Across all 11 years both countries report, Germany has been ahead every year.
Germany ranks 20th and Iraq ranks 22nd of 157 countries.
Germany has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
